Construction cost inflation (83 per cent) along with planning permission and judicial review timelines (76 per cent) are the two biggest challenges facing the housing sector, according to a survey conducted by ByrneWallace LLP.

ByrneWallace LLP has announced the promotion of five new partners, bringing the number of partners in the firm to 52. The new partners are Alan Doyle in the health and social care team, Aoife Hearne and Bryan O'Gorman in property, Colin Bolger in tax and Eamonn Carey in corporate.

ByrneWallace LLP has announced the renewal of the lease on its Dublin headquarters as it set out plans to double its headcount from 300 to over 600 in the next five years.
